TICKET VALIDITY AND CANCELLATION
PERIOD OF VALIDITY – 71
A) PERIOD OF VALIDITY
EXCEPT AS PROVIDED IN THE APPLICABLE FARE RULE,
EXTENSION OF VALIDITY, AND SPECIAL FARE PROVISIONS
PARAGRAPHS BELOW, A TICKET WILL BE VALID FOR
TRANSPORTATION FOR ONE YEAR FROM THE ORIGINAL OUTBOUND
DATE DESIGNATED ON THE TICKET.
